In case you are near the base of the cliff or talus (free rock) slope each time a rockfall happens and cannot promptly transfer clear of The bottom of your cliff, straight away find shelter at the rear of the largest nearby boulder and pull your backpack in excess of your head. After rocks have stopped falling, transfer swiftly as much from The bottom on the cliff as is possible.

The last 50 % mile is along an uncovered ridge the place mishaps or carelessness can verify lethal. Fourteen people have died on Angels Landing because 2000. It’s very important to remain over the trail, listen and to steer clear of the area with chains when crowded.

After trudging up a mile of really exhausting switchbacks, you’ll get there at Fridge Canyon, which will get its name from the great, cool temperatures during the shade.

This can be a hard hike that takes you up the facet of a steep sandstone mountain, with chains to grab on to for protection, and wonderful views of Zion surrounding you on all sides.

The bottom is wet or icy (the rock gets really slick when soaked; most accidents within the chains occur for the duration of moist disorders).

Probably the most dangerous Section of the Angels Landing hike does have some security (chains): 1 the final ten% of this hike, the place it receives most dangerous, there are various sections with chains accessible to allow you to remain safer about the trail.

I also wouldn’t endeavor Angels Landing when it’s really windy, rainy, snowy, or icy. You wish decent weather conditions for this one particular And so the rocks aren’t slippery.
